Duties
Receive, issue, and store various types of materials, supplies, and equipment
Read shipping documents and certify completeness and accuracy of deliveries
Check, count, inspect for damage, and identify materials; verify against documentation
Load/unload vehicles and store items in the correct location
Read and prepare material/inventory documents
Use automated warehouse equipment and forklift
Read and understand warehouse plans and operate materials handling equipment
Requirements Applicants must demonstrate the quality level of knowledge and skill necessary to perform the duties of this position. Qualification requirements emphasize quality of experience, not length of time. Applicants will be evaluated based on knowledge, skills, abilities, and competencies in the job elements. The job has a screen‑out element: you must perform the duties of a Materials Handler under normal supervision, including receiving, issuing, storing, and managing materials; reading and preparing documents; loading/unloading; using automated equipment; and operating a forklift. Applicants must meet the OPM Job Qualification Handbook for Trades and Labor Occupations.
